Job description

Work Flexibility: Onsite Are you looking for an opportunity to build a career with a world-leading medical device company? Do you want to join a company that values its people and provides excellent development opportunities? As a Manufacturing Operator at Stryker Belfast, you will help build life‑saving medical devices while developing your skills and growing a long‑term career in a supportive, quality‑focused environment.

Who we are looking for Quality‑focused performers: People who take pride in delivering high‑quality work and meeting required standards. Team players: People who build positive working relationships and collaborate to achieve shared goals. Reliable individuals: People who manage their time well, follow processes, and consistently get the job done.

In this role, you will support the manufacture of Stryker products to the required quality standards, helping ensure our medical devices reach the people who need them.

What you will do
  • Assemble, test, and package medical devices by following clearly defined work instructions and standard processes.
  • Work efficiently on a production line in a fast‑paced environment, balancing speed, accuracy, and quality to meet daily output targets.
  • Carry out routine quality checks, visually inspect products, and record results to support high safety and compliance standards.
  • Accurately label, scan, pack, and prepare products for shipment to internal and external locations.
  • Maintain a clean, organised, and safety‑focused work area in line with site procedures.
  • Communicate clearly with supervisors and team members to support smooth day‑to‑day operations and resolve issues promptly.
What you will need
  • GCSEs or a Level 2 qualification, or equivalent experience.
  • Previous experience in a manufacturing environment is preferred but not essential.
  • Knowledge of manufacturing and quality systems in a manufacturing environment would be an advantage.
  • A strong team‑player mindset with good communication skills.
  • Ability to follow work instructions, procedures, and quality standards accurately.
Benefits
  • Competitive hourly rates
  • Private healthcare
  • Pension
  • Shift Day Shift : Monday - Thursday 7:30am - 6:00pm
  • United Kingdom
  • Pay Scales: Belfast: 13.66 GBP Hourly

Work Flexibility Remote – Role allows you to work the majority to 100% of time from an alternate workplace. These roles could have travel expectations, and you must work within the country of the job requisition location. Field‑based – You can expect to regularly work a majority to 100% of time at customer facilities and has a set territory or expectation to travel within a set boundary. Almost all sales roles would likely be qualified as field‑based. Onsite – Role is 100% located at a Stryker facility. Some ad hoc flexibility may be available depending on role, level, and job requirements. Manufacturing roles and any role that requires physical presence at the office would qualify under this category. Hybrid – You can expect to regularly work in both an alternate workplace and a Stryker facility. Roles that are partially remote or co‑located would qualify as hybrid, and the expectation to be onsite would be defined and agreed upon by your manager/supervisor.
